The products contain incorrect levels of calcium
December 6, 2013Cargill's animal nutrition business is recalling two of its Nutrena NatureWise poultry feeds due to incorrect levels of calcium.
The affected products were manufactured at Cargill's facilities in Flora, Ill., Oklahoma City, Okla., Abilene, Texas, and Mineola, Texas, between May 1, 2013 and Nov. 21, 2013.
The first product was sold in 40 lb. bags under the name NatureWise Meatbird 22% Crumble with the following product codes: 91585-40; and lot code range: FL3121–FL3325.
The second product, sold in 40-lb. and 50-lb. Bags, is NatureWise Chick Starter Grower 18% Crumble with the following product codes: 91577 and 91577-40 and lot code range: FL3121–FL3325, AT3121–AT3325, MN3121–MN3325 and OC3121–OC3325.
The recall does not include either product sold in 7-lb. bags.
Customers should return remaining products to their local dealer or retailer for a full refund or replacement.
